Himachal: Missing Kinnaur boy found safe in Narkanda

Shimla, June 20 (UNI) A 12-year-old boy, reported missing from Kinnaur, was found wandering in a suspicious condition in the main market area of Narkanda on Thursday. Alert police personnel on patrol noticed the boy alone and questioned him regarding his identity and whereabouts. However, he was initially unable to provide satisfactory answers.
According to officials, the boy appeared confused and disoriented. After patient and sensitive interrogation, he eventually revealed his name as Narender, son of Shri Resham, a resident of Rali village in Reckong Peo, district Kinnaur.
The Narkanda police promptly contacted police station Reckong Peo, where it was confirmed that a missing person report for the same child had been filed earlier. The Station House Officer (SHO) of Reckong Peo verified the identity of the boy and coordinated with the Narkanda Police for further action.
Narender’s parents were immediately informed of his recovery. Overwhelmed with relief, they confirmed that they would be reaching Narkanda today to take their son home.
The police ensured the boy’s safety and are currently keeping him in their care until his family arrives. Authorities have not disclosed the circumstances that led to the child’s presence in Narkanda, around 150 km from his native village, but they are looking into the matter.
